Sheraton is a hotel located in Salt Lake City.

We look forward to welcoming you to the Sheraton Salt Lake City Hotel in downtown.

Enjoy the city lights while being cradled between picturesque mountains. Within walking distance are the Salt Palace Convention Center, performing arts venues, shopping malls, and TRAX light rails Courthouse Station. Salt Lake City International Airport (SLC) is only 8 miles away on our complimentary shuttle, which also provides service in our surrounding area.Have a relaxing stay in any of our inviting guest rooms and suites. Stay connected with High Speed Internet Access and a 42 LCD flat screen TV.

Get a good nights sleep in the plush Sheraton Signature Sleep Experience, and refresh with Shine for Sheraton bath amenities. Upgrade to a Club Room for exclusive access to the Sheraton Club Lounge.Kick off that special vacation with a dip in our seasonal outdoor pool or indoor whirlpool. Indulge yourself with a new style, a mani/pedi, or another pampering treatment at the salon. Plus, Sheraton Fitness features around-the-clock access, Wi-Fi, and cutting-edge equipment, so guests can customize their workout to their day and their stay.

Enjoy complimentary High Speed Internet Access as well as access to PC workstations with printing services, and more in the lobby.Invite friends and family to enjoy a variety of flavors at the 5th Street Grill. Warm up with a Starbucks coffee while taking a break on our lovely indoor/outdoor patio.Our downtown Salt Lake City hotel features 22 function venues that total 33,000 square feet.

Our planning and catering teams will work with you on every detail to ensure a successful, memorable event.

Local dining options close to Sheraton include Guras Spice House, Albertos, The Coffee Shop, and Roula’s Cafe.

Location details / directions

Salt Lake City International (SLC) 8.00 Mile.

Starting at Salt Lake City International Take I-80 East to I-15 South. Exit onto 600 South. Proceed to West Temple and turn left. Continue north on West Temple to 500 South, and turn left. The hotel is located on the right.
